CPSC Recall - Issued 4/9/2014

J.P. Boden Recalls Boys Pajamas Due to Violation of Federal Flammability Standard

Manufacturer: J.P. Boden Services
Product: BoysPajamas
Hazard: The pajamas fail to meet the federal flammability standards for children’s sleepwear, posing a risk of burn injury to children.
Injuries: None reported
Description: This recall involves Johnnie B boys’ pajama sets with a top and shorts and model number 84004, and Mini Boden pajama sets with a top and shorts and model number 24106. The pajamas were sold in boys’ sizes 2T to 16 and are 100 percent cotton. “Boden” is printed on a tag at the neck area. The model number is printed on the back of the care label in the tops and bottoms. The Johnnie B pajama sets have “Johnnie B” on the waistband and were sold in navy blue with sailboats and a gray and white-striped top, and sunglasses printed on a gray background and a blue and white-striped top. Mini Boden pajama sets were sold in various prints, including motorcycles on a green background, rockets on a blue background, and sailboats and windsurfers on a blue background.
Remedy: Refund
Sold At: Online at www.bodenusa.com during January 2014 for about $48.
Units: About 210
